BEP Advisors currently leads the Independent Consultant team for the Environmental, Social, and Health & Safety (IESC) components of the Fruta del Norte Gold Mining Project (FDN-Aurelian Ecuador-Lundin Gold). FDN is one of the largest gold mines in the region. The FDN deposit is located within a 150 km long copper and gold metallogenic sub-province, situated in one of the world’s most biodiverse regions, the Cordillera del Cóndor in Ecuador. Key tasks include: i) Assessment and gap analysis of FDN’s national EIA; ii) Review of the international ESIA in accordance with IFC Performance Standards; iii) Review of complementary environmental studies such as alternatives analysis, climate change study, cumulative impact assessment, ecosystem services analysis, critical habitat analysis, and biodiversity management and monitoring plan, in line with IFC performance standards; iv) Provide specific environmental recommendations for each study to meet the Equator Principles (EQ III), with emphasis on PS1 and PS6; v) Development of Environmental and Social Due Diligence reports; vi) Preparation of monitoring reports for the PAAS (ESAP) as per the recommendations of the lead banks, and reports for FDN-Aurelian Ecuador and Lundin Gold.
